My Townland

My name is Meabh and I live in Abbeyside, Dungarvan. Abbeyside in Irish is Dún na Mainistreach, which means Fort of the Abbey. It is called that because Monks used to live there 500 years ago. There are 3 schools in Abbeyside & over 300 red houses in Abbeyside. A train used to run from Dungarvan to Waterford a long ago. I  live in Park Lane and I live beside the railway. It is now a walkway which is now called the track. We have a beach called the White Strand because the sand is very pale.

Dungarvan has all the benefits of being situated in an ideal environment and yet within easy reach of Waterford (48km), Cork (80km) and Kilkenny (80 km). The International Airport at Cork is only an hour and ten minutes drive and Rosslare Harbour is just 2 hours away. Waterford Regional Airport is less than 1 hour away. The town is served with an excellent bus service with frequent daily connections to Waterford, Kilkenny, Limerick, Cork and Dublin. The road network around Dungarvan is excellent, with commuting time to Waterford city just 35 minutes along the improved N25.

Population 2002 Figures.
The population of Dungarvan Urban District continues to increase and the most recent census of 2002 puts the population of the Town at 7,220. The Dungarvan Rural District has a population of 8,120. The total population therefore of the Town and its hinterland is 15,340.

Catchment Area.

The population within a twenty minute (20m) commuter catchment is estimated at 36,000. This covers from West of Kilmacthomas to the Cappoquin/Lismore area. Within this area there are a number of attractive small towns and villages, all of which have their own identity based on parish and community activity. The principal centres that provide most of the daily commuters to Dungarvan include; (Location Distance in miles) Ardmore, 13; Ballinroad, 3; Ballyduff, 22; Bunmahon, 14; Cappoquin, 11; Clashmore, 14; Kilmacthomas, 15; Lismore, 15; Ring (Gaeltacht) 6; Stradbally, 10; Tallow, 18; Villierstown 12.
